Opsera announced its AI Code Assistant Insights.
Opsera empowers enterprises to improve developer productivity, impact, time savings and accelerate the ROI of their investment in AI Code Assistants.
For enterprises looking to proactively measure the increase in ROI of their AI Code Assistant investments and improve productivity across all software delivery tools, teams, and environments, the new AI Code Assistant Insights in the Opsera Unified DevOps Platform provides actionable insights on developer-level productivity, pinpoints areas to improve adoption and includes reporting on the quality and success of AI suggestions.
Users can:
- Unify metrics across the "Code to Cloud" journey, incorporating DevEx KPIs (time to PR, lead time, cycle time, and performance), source code metrics (commits, PRs, throughput, quality, and security), and DORA metrics (deployment frequency, change failure rate, lead time, and MTTR). This comprehensive approach allows you to measure impact, acceptance rate, and velocity effectively.
- Gain actionable insights into team performance, including throughput, quality, velocity, security, and stability, as well as developer-level metrics, to pinpoint areas for improvement and optimize processes.
- Seamlessly integrate with leading AI code assistants like GitHub Copilot and Amazon Q, offering a unique, holistic "single pane of glass" view of the entire development lifecycle.
"AI Code Assistants are critical for developer productivity and efficiency, and we are proud to enable engineering teams to adopt them and realize their benefits faster than ever before and provide metrics on the positive impact," said Kumar Chivukula, co-founder and CEO of Opsera. "With Opsera's Unified DevOps Platform, we provide persona and team-level insights, pinpoint bottlenecks and inefficiencies using Opsera Hummingbird AI, and measure security and quality across tools to help enterprises improve overall developer productivity and experience."
Opsera integrates with the entire software development lifecycle with over 100 native integrations and unified data for SDLC, IaC, SaaS applications like Salesforce, Databricks, and Snowflake, and mobile application development. This helps teams maximize their investment and provides the most comprehensive end-to-end view in the industry.
